Secret Features to Look for in a Cheap Drill
When searching for cheap drills, it's important to know what to search for. Here's a checklist of crucial features to think about:
FeatureDescriptionPowerLook for drills with at least 12V for cordless models. Greater voltage offers better torque and run time.Battery TypeLithium-ion batteries are preferable due to their longevity and brief charging times.Chuck SizeA 3/8-inch chuck appropriates for most DIY tasks, while 1/2-inch is much better for much heavier work.Speed SettingsVariable speed settings can assist in controlling the drill for different products.WeightLighter designs are generally much easier to deal with, especially for extended use.WarrantyA good service warranty shows producer self-confidence in their product quality.Top 5 Cheap Drills in 2023

Tips for Maintaining Your Cheap Drill
To guarantee that your drill serves you well for many years to come, proper maintenance is essential. Here are some pointers:
Regular Cleaning: Elektrowerkzeug Make it a routine to clean your drill after each use. Dust and debris can accumulate in crevices, affecting performance.
Battery Care: Follow producer standards for charging and keeping batteries. Prevent letting them drain pipes completely to prolong their lifespan.
Examine Chuck Tightness: Ensure that the chuck is tight before use to prevent drill bits from slipping throughout operation.
Lubrication: Occasionally, use lube to the moving parts to guarantee smooth operation.
Store Properly: Keep your drill in a dry place, and use a protective case if possible to lessen damage.
